Literally, means "on four legs" or "on all fours." In Spanish, this expression is used for both animals and humans, but when applied to a human, it implies a position of extreme subservience, vulnerability, or humility.

Tenía quince años cuando ocurrió. Mi madre me acusó de haber robado sus aretes de oro. Negué todo, pero ella no me creyó. Me castigó sin cena durante tres noches. El cuarto día, mientras limpiaba debajo de su cama, encontró los aretes. Se habían caído detrás de una caja. Esa noche, entró a mi habitación sin hacer ruido. Se puso a cuatro patas frente a mí, con lágrimas en los ojos, y dijo: “Hija, te pido perdón de rodillas, aunque sea a cuatro patas. Yo no soy perfecta. ¿Puedes perdonarme?” Lloramos juntas. Ese día entendí que el amor verdadero también sabe pedir disculpas sin orgullo.
